Gardening Tip of the Week
posted to Moreover Technologies - Consumer: home and garden news - 30 of 496 returned

Watch for striped or spotted black-and-yellow cucumber beetles on young cucumber and cantaloupe vines. The beetles transmit a bacterial disease that can cause sudden wilting as the vines reach their peak in a few weeks. Use an organic pesticide labeled
